OUR MISSION STATEMENT:

TOENCOURAGEeach parishioner to develop a life-changing and

intimate relationship with Jesus, sustained and nourished through prayer, scripture and the sacred liturgy.

TOBUILD families within our parish who will give witness to all they meet of the power and presence of Jesus in their daily life.

TOCONTINUETHEMISSION of our patron, St. Joseph Marello, who spent his life in service to the needy and to youth and to the service of

God in imitation of Saint Joseph, the husband of Mary and Guardian of the Redeemer.

St. Joseph Marello Catholic Church is served by the

Oblates of St. Joseph, a religious order of priests and brothers dedicated to serving Jesus in

imitation of St. Joseph.

Discover more about them at www.osjusa.org.

Care Giver Support Group InterestCaregiving for a loved one is life-changing for those who are living through it. Whether it is Alzheimer’s, Parkinson’s or a stroke you are not alone. Support groups are a place to provide the support, education and compassionate understanding that you need while helping you to feel that you are not alone in the task of caregiving. In addition

support groups:

Give caregivers ideas for sustaining themselves in order to continue coping.

Give caregivers crucial ways to make meaning of their experiences through

shared, hard-earned wisdom.

Give caregivers the opportunity to connect with others facing the same challenges and

build friendships and companionship.
